As a leading figure of the Group of Seven, Harris pioneered a unique abstract style that distilled Canada's rugged landscapes into geometric forms and ethereal light. Hanover Abstract, created in 1938, marks his shift toward pure abstraction, using simplified shapes and a restrained palette to evoke the spiritual essence of the northern wilderness.
